UCAS University of Cosmetology Arts & Sciences-McAllen vs. Manuel and Theresa's School of Hair Design

Both UCAS University of Cosmetology Arts & Sciences-McAllen and Manuel and Theresa's School of Hair Design are Private, Less than 2 years schools located in Texas. The following statements compare UCAS University of Cosmetology Arts & Sciences-McAllen and Manuel and Theresa's School of Hair Design with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Both schools are private.
  • Manuel and Theresa's School of Hair Design's tuition ($15,000) is more expensive than UCAS University of Cosmetology Arts & Sciences-McAllen ($13,441).
  • UCAS University of Cosmetology Arts & Sciences-McAllen's students to faculty ratio (9 to 1) is lower than Manuel and Theresa's School of Hair Design (25 to 1).
  • UCAS University of Cosmetology Arts & Sciences-McAllen (124 students) is larger than Manuel and Theresa's School of Hair Design (7 students) with more enrolled students.
  • UCAS University of Cosmetology Arts & Sciences-McAllen ($4,356) has higher amount of financial aid than Manuel and Theresa's School of Hair Design ($3,929).
